日韩成人免费在线_国产成人一二_精品国产免费人成电影在线观..._日本一区二区三区久久久久久久久不

當前位置:首頁 > 科技  > 軟件

Python 可視化:Plotly 庫使用基礎

來源: 責編: 時間:2024-04-02 17:21:10 197觀看
導讀當使用 Plotly 進行數據可視化時,我們可以通過以下示例展示多種繪圖方法,每個示例都會有詳細的注釋和說明。1.創建折線圖import plotly.graph_objects as go# 示例1: 創建簡單的折線圖x = [1, 2, 3, 4, 5]y = [10, 15,

當使用 Plotly 進行數據可視化時,我們可以通過以下示例展示多種繪圖方法,每個示例都會有詳細的注釋和說明。TVJ28資訊網——每日最新資訊28at.com

TVJ28資訊網——每日最新資訊28at.com

1.創建折線圖

import plotly.graph_objects as go# 示例1: 創建簡單的折線圖x = [1, 2, 3, 4, 5]y = [10, 15, 13, 17, 20]# 創建折線圖fig = go.Figure(data=go.Scatter(x=x, y=y, mode='lines+markers', name='數據線'))# 設置圖形布局fig.update_layout(    title='示例折線圖',    xaxis_title='X軸標簽',    yaxis_title='Y軸標簽',    showlegend=True)# 顯示圖形fig.show()

在這個示例中,我們使用 Plotly 創建了一個簡單的折線圖,使用了不同的參數來自定義線條的樣式和標記。我們還設置了圖形的標題、軸標簽和圖例,以增強圖形的可讀性。TVJ28資訊網——每日最新資訊28at.com

2.創建散點圖

# 示例2: 創建散點圖x = [1, 2, 3, 4, 5]y = [10, 15, 13, 17, 20]# 創建散點圖fig = go.Figure(data=go.Scatter(x=x, y=y, mode='markers', marker=dict(color='red'), name='散點數據'))# 設置圖形布局fig.update_layout(    title='示例散點圖',    xaxis_title='X軸標簽',    yaxis_title='Y軸標簽',    showlegend=True)# 顯示圖形fig.show()

這個示例展示了如何使用 Plotly 創建一個簡單的散點圖,使用了不同的參數來自定義散點的樣式和顏色。同樣,我們設置了圖形的標題、軸標簽和圖例。TVJ28資訊網——每日最新資訊28at.com

3.創建柱狀圖

import plotly.express as px# 示例3: 創建柱狀圖categories = ['A', 'B', 'C', 'D', 'E']values = [30, 45, 60, 25, 50]# 創建柱狀圖fig = px.bar(x=categories, y=values, color=categories, title='示例柱狀圖')# 設置圖形布局fig.update_layout(    xaxis_title='類別',    yaxis_title='值',    showlegend=True)# 顯示圖形fig.show()

在這個示例中,我們使用 Plotly 創建了一個柱狀圖,設置了柱子的顏色和圖例,并添加了標題、軸標簽。TVJ28資訊網——每日最新資訊28at.com

4.創建多子圖

import plotly.figure_factory as ffimport numpy as np# 示例4: 創建多子圖x = np.linspace(0, 2 * np.pi, 100)y1 = np.sin(x)y2 = np.cos(x)# 創建包含兩個子圖的圖形fig = make_subplots(rows=2, cols=1, subplot_titles=('正弦函數', '余弦函數'))# 在第一個子圖中繪制正弦函數fig.add_trace(go.Scatter(x=x, y=y1, mode='lines', name='sin(x)'), row=1, col=1)# 在第二個子圖中繪制余弦函數fig.add_trace(go.Scatter(x=x, y=y2, mode='lines', name='cos(x)'), row=2, col=1)# 設置圖形布局fig.update_layout(    showlegend=True)# 顯示圖形fig.show()

這個示例演示了如何使用 Plotly 創建包含兩個子圖的圖形,每個子圖都有自己的標題和圖例。我們使用了 make_subplots 來創建多子圖,然后在每個子圖上繪制不同的函數。TVJ28資訊網——每日最新資訊28at.com

這些示例涵蓋了使用 Plotly 進行數據可視化的基本用法,從簡單的折線圖和散點圖到多子圖的復雜示例。你可以根據自己的需求進一步探索 Plotly 的功能,以創建各種類型的圖形和可視化分析。TVJ28資訊網——每日最新資訊28at.com

本文鏈接:http://www.www897cc.com/showinfo-26-80858-0.htmlPython 可視化:Plotly 庫使用基礎

聲明:本網頁內容旨在傳播知識,若有侵權等問題請及時與本網聯系,我們將在第一時間刪除處理。郵件:2376512515@qq.com

上一篇: 探秘 PyCuda:利用 GPU 加速計算,提升數據處理效率!

下一篇: 如何打造一個好的(Vue)組件庫?這里有一個清單

標簽:
  • 熱門焦點
Top 主站蜘蛛池模板: 庆城县| 武义县| 灵石县| 明水县| 济南市| 株洲县| 宿松县| 新巴尔虎右旗| 安图县| 尼玛县| 高要市| 卓资县| 辉县市| 固原市| 南安市| 双牌县| 亚东县| 资兴市| 营山县| 遂川县| 三门峡市| 镇宁| 太保市| 吴桥县| 香港| 唐山市| 永嘉县| 洪洞县| 沧州市| 景谷| 宝兴县| 修武县| 丰台区| 玛曲县| 义马市| 黑水县| 连南| 浮梁县| 曲麻莱县| 昌图县| 冕宁县|